#236482 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#236482 is composed of 13.7% red, 39.2% green and 51%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 73.1% cyan, 23.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 49% black. It has a hue angle of 198.9 degrees, a saturation of 57.6% and a lightness of 32.4%. #236482 color hex could be obtained by blending #46c8ff with #000005.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#236482
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020506 is the darkest color, while #f6fafd is the lightest one.

Tones of #236482
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4f5456 is the less saturated color, while #0370a2 is the most saturated one.
